Biography

Dr Naveed Alam is a Lecturer in Civil Engineering and is conducting research at Fire Safety Engineering Research Technology Centre (FireSERT), Ulster University. Dr Alam specialises in structural fire engineering, structural earthquake engineering and in green construction techniques (concrete recycling, timber construction, agriculture waste in construction).  Dr Alam is a Fellow of the Higher Education Academy (FHEA).

Dr Alam has completed his PhD from Ulster University. During his PhD, Dr Alam has worked on the response of slim floors in fires. Following his PhD, Dr Alam has performed experimental work on large compartment travelling fires.  

As a Lecturer in Civil Engineering since the year 2020, Dr Alam has been teaching structural engineering related courses at Ulster University. Dr Alam has also taught courses related to safety engineering, built environment, project management and mathematics.

In terms of research, Dr Alam has conducted experimental and computational investigations on structures in fire with focus on slim floor beams, travelling fires, facades in fire. His ongoing research includes, travelling fires, vertical garden fires, slim floors in fire, collapse mechanisms, fire performance of concrete with alternative cementitious materials, fire performance of self-healing concrete, collapse mechanisms of structures in fire, modular construction, structures under earthquake loads and more.

Prior to joining Ulster University, Dr Alam has worked with academics and industry in different capacities. He has worked as a researcher in earthquake engineering with academics and has served as a site engineer, structural engineer and as a project manager in Disaster Risk Mitigation related projects with industry.  Dr Alam has also worked as a team leader on disaster response teams during his affiliation with industry. While working as a researcher previously, Dr Alam has developed damage probability matrices and fragility for the exisitng buildigns in the area of research.

Over the years, Dr Alam has expanded his research network not only within the UK but has also collaborated with researchers from different parts of Europe, Africa and Asia. Going ahead, Dr Alam is keen on working with researchers from different parts of the world in the field of structural fire engineering and structural earthquake engineering.
